BCCI weighs match availability as new criterion for awarding central contracts

The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) is considering making match availability a new criterion for awarding central contracts to Indian cricketers, India Today has learnt.

A top BCCI source familiar with the development said discussions are underway within the board on whether players should have to meet a minimum match-availability threshold to remain eligible for a central contract.

Under the proposed system, the BCCI could track a player's availability over the course of the season before finalising its annual central contracts. The board is also discussing a formula to determine the number or percentage of matches a player would need to be available to qualify.

The proposal comes amid growing concerns over player availability, with several India players missing matches in recent months due to injuries. The BCCI's thinking is that centrally contracted players should be fit and available for as many matches as possible, making availability an additional factor alongside performance when contracts are assessed.

However, the proposal is still at a preliminary stage, and no decision has been taken.

"The discussion is on regarding the idea. For the next central contract, players' availability for the whole season could be monitored. The complete formula will be worked out, including how many matches a player must be available to be offered a central contract," a top BCCI source said.

The source stressed that the board has not formalised the proposal and will assess its feasibility before taking a final call.

"As of now, nothing has been formalised. Going forward, it will be assessed whether this idea is applicable or not," the source added.AVAILABILITY OVER APPEARANCES?

If approved, the move could mark a significant change to the BCCI's central-contract system. While performance remains a key consideration, players could also be assessed on how consistently they are available for selection during the season.

The proposed criterion could particularly affect players who are regularly sidelined by injuries, although the BCCI is yet to determine how availability would be calculated or whether there would be exemptions for specific circumstances.

For now, the board is still working through the details of the proposal, including what would constitute an acceptable availability threshold.
